在数字时代,区块链技术以其去中心化、安全性高、透明度强等特性,逐渐渗透到各个领域,其中就包括了游戏行业。区块链游戏资源存储作为区块链技术在游戏领域的应用之一,正逐渐改变着游戏行业的运作模式。本文将带您揭秘区块链游戏资源存储的技术原理,并通过实际案例展示其应用。
区块链游戏资源存储概述
什么是区块链游戏资源存储?
区块链游戏资源存储指的是利用区块链技术来存储游戏资源,如游戏道具、角色、皮肤等。通过这种方式,游戏资源将不再依赖于中心化的服务器,而是分散存储在各个节点上,从而提高安全性、降低成本、提升效率。
区块链游戏资源存储的优势
- 安全性:区块链技术具有去中心化的特性,使得游戏资源存储更加安全,难以被篡改或攻击。
- 透明度:区块链上的所有交易都是公开透明的,玩家可以随时查看自己的游戏资源情况。
- 降低成本:去中心化的存储方式可以减少对中心化服务器的依赖,降低维护成本。
- 提升效率:区块链技术可以实现快速、高效的交易处理,提升游戏体验。
区块链游戏资源存储技术原理
区块链技术
区块链技术是一种分布式数据库技术,由一系列按时间顺序排列的、相互链接的数据块(Block)组成。每个数据块都包含一定数量的交易信息,并通过加密算法保证数据的安全性。
智能合约
智能合约是一种自动执行合约条款的程序,一旦满足预设条件,合约将自动执行。在区块链游戏资源存储中,智能合约用于管理游戏资源的分配、交易和存储。
存储方式
区块链游戏资源存储主要采用以下几种方式:
- IPFS(InterPlanetary File System):IPFS是一种点对点的分布式文件系统,可以存储非结构化数据。在区块链游戏资源存储中,IPFS可以用于存储游戏资源文件。
- DPOS(Delegated Proof of Stake):DPOS是一种共识算法,可以用于优化区块链的性能。在区块链游戏资源存储中,DPOS可以用于提高数据存储的效率。
实际案例
案例一:The Sandbox
The Sandbox是一款基于区块链的虚拟世界游戏,玩家可以在游戏中创建、购买和出售虚拟土地。游戏资源存储采用IPFS技术,确保了玩家资产的安全性。
案例二:Enjin
Enjin是一个区块链游戏平台,提供了一套完整的游戏资源存储解决方案。玩家可以使用Enjin Coin进行交易,确保游戏资源的安全性和可追溯性。
总结
区块链游戏资源存储技术为游戏行业带来了新的发展机遇。随着技术的不断成熟和应用场景的拓展,区块链游戏资源存储将在未来发挥越来越重要的作用。
